About

Enjoy luxury living and stunning views in this generously sized one-bedroom, one-and-a-half-bath apartment at The Element-one of Manhattan's most prestigious full-service world class condominiums. Bathed in sunlight from its southern exposure, this elegant home boasts dramatic floor-to-ceiling windows that offer expansive skyline views along with partial glimpses of the Hudson River.

About Lincoln Square

Named after and defined by the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ts, Lincoln Square is home to the New York Philharmonic, the New York City Ballet and the Metropolitan Opera, among many other cultural institutions. The neighborhood blends the prewar architecture and and style of the Upper West Side with modern, tall residential buildings. Great subway access at Columbus Circle and proximity to Midtown make this neighborhood popular with those looking to be in the center of it all.
